In Washington criminal law, “Abuse of a supervisory position” is a term defined by statute rather than by its everyday meaning. Its statutory definition — quoted verbatim below — controls how the term is applied throughout the Washington criminal code.
What does “Abuse of a supervisory position” mean in Washington criminal law?
"Abuse of a supervisory position" means: (a) To use a direct or indirect threat or promise to exercise authority to the detriment or benefit of a minor; or (b) To exploit a significant relationship in order to obtain the consent of a minor. (RCW 9A.44.010)
